This collection page introduces Iboga (Tabernanthe iboga), a sacred shrub from Central African rainforests, particularly Gabun and Cameroon. The root bark is the source of ibogaine, a psychoactive alkaloid with deep spiritual and healing traditions. Ibogaine is increasingly studied for its potential in treating substance addiction and depression.
